During the week of the Hartwell Estates site audit, reception staff at Quillbrook House must log every visitor in the amber ledger as well as the tablet system, noting arrival and departure times to the minute. Auditors from the landlord will carry green lanyards and may inspect the lobby, stairwells, and plant rooms without notice. Escort them at all times. To admit auditors through the service corridor, use the code below.

staff pass of baweg-bawep = bdg-AIU-1

### Action Item 7: Harden the Bouncewright processor

During the incident, Bouncewright silently dropped malformed bounce notifications from the Pelicanmail gateway, leaving 40k suppression-list entries stale for three days. We will add a dead-letter queue, alerting on parse-failure rates above 0.5%, and a weekly reconciliation job comparing suppression counts against gateway totals. Owner: the deliverability pod; target is end of next sprint. Runbook updates and the reconciliation query are documented on the internal page below.

runbook for tagug-hafog: https://jira.lumiclabs.internal/projects/pages/pages/9773c0d8

## Bounce processor basics

The Mailfall bounce processor consumes the bounce queue and updates suppression flags. If the queue backs up, check the classifier worker first; malformed DSN payloads stall it. Requeue poison messages to the dead-letter topic rather than deleting them. To verify suppression flags landed, query the deliverability database using the connection below.

replica DSN, hafop-hawef: mssql://praiel_svc:37@db-86ae.qirvandata.test:5432/eliion

QUARTERLY PLANNING NOTE — Budget Request

Branch managers: Ostrella division requests an additional allocation for Q3, split across fleet upgrades and the Penhallow depot expansion. Training spend stays flat. Submit your branch-level needs by the 10th; anything above last year's baseline requires written justification. Jorun Eikvist consolidates submissions and presents to the committee. Expect decisions within three weeks of the deadline.

The confidential note on our forward plans appears immediately below.

internal memo for tagef-hadup: Gross margin on Ulaath came in at 15 percent against a plan of 5 percent. Only 7 of the 120 pilot accounts renewed Ulaath, so a churn review is set for October 15.